Managers-Only Wiki — Legacy Pricing Uplift

Quick summary for the board: we're moving ahead with the price increase for legacy Fernley-plan customers, most of whom haven't seen an adjustment in four years. The uplift lands at roughly 9%, phased over two billing cycles to soften the blow. Support has a script ready, and we expect modest churn — modelled at under 3%. Comms go out three weeks before the first affected invoice. The confidential note below covers where this fits in the wider plan.

confidential, yafog-tajef: Gross margin on Oliael came in at 10 percent against a plan of 20 percent. Only 3 of the 80 pilot accounts renewed Oliael, so a churn review is set for October 15.

# Badge System Migration — Quick Reference

The Corvane badge platform replaces LockHart on all Merrow Building doors this month. Old badges stop working floor by floor; schedule is pinned at the desk. Re-issue badges at the kiosk only — no manual entries. Turnstiles switch over last. Report failed reads in the migration log, not the old ticket queue. If a re-issued badge fails at a migrated door, use the fallback code below.

staff pass of tajog-bahap = bdg-GTUUI-82661

## Limits & Quotas: Syncline Calendar Conflicts

When Syncline detects overlapping edits between a Meetcove calendar and an external feed, it queues a conflict-resolution pass rather than overwriting either side. On-call engineers should check the retry queue depth before escalating; most stalls clear within two cycles. Backoff, retry, and queue thresholds are governed by the following constants:

constants for yaduf-fahag:
BUDGETS = {
    "kelix": 528,
    "briwyn": 734,
}

## Deployment

The Mailsift bounce processor runs as a single consumer group reading from the inbound bounce queue. Deploys are performed off-peak, since hard-bounce classification must not pause for more than two minutes or upstream senders begin retrying. Support staff should never restart the worker manually; use the Harborline console, which drains the queue first. After any deploy, confirm the running instance reports the expected configuration, listed below.

config for bahop-baduf:
[kasion]
team = lamath
access_code = ac_d807e5
host = kasion.paliqcloud.corp
port = 4000
owner = julix.tamvan
peer = frair.qorvelsoft.local